জেফ্যাক্ট্রি :: গেটসেশন () এবং $ মেইনফ্রেম-> গেটসেশন () এর মধ্যে কি পার্থক্য রয়েছে (যদি থাকে)?


9

শিরোনাম অনুসারে, আমি জানার আগ্রহের মধ্যে কী পার্থক্য রয়েছে (যদি থাকে) JFactory::getSession() and $mainframe->getSession()

এই প্রশ্নটি একটি মডিউল থেকে জুমলা সেশন পুনরুদ্ধার দ্বারা অনুপ্রাণিত হয়েছিল

যদি সম্ভব হয় তবে আমি ভবিষ্যতে কীভাবে এই তথ্য নিজের জন্য সন্ধান করতে পারি সে সম্পর্কে পরামর্শও চাই (দয়া করে গুগল বলবেন না!)

উত্তর:


7

$mainframeজুমলা ১.6 এ গ্লোবাল ভেরিয়েবল মুছে ফেলা হয়েছিল এবং অতএব সেই সংস্করণ থেকে আর কাজ করবে না।

global $mainframeএর সাথে প্রতিস্থাপন করা উচিত $mainframe = JFactory::getApplication();তবে বেশিরভাগ লোকের $appপরিবর্তে এটি ব্যবহার করার প্রবণতা রয়েছে ।

সুতরাং আপনার কোডটি এমন হওয়া উচিত:

$app = JFactory::getApplication();
$app->getSession();

আশাকরি এটা সাহায্য করবে


আমাদের সাইট ব্যবহার করে, আপনি স্বীকার করেছেন যে আপনি আমাদের কুকি নীতি এবং গোপনীয়তা নীতিটি পড়েছেন এবং বুঝতে পেরেছেন ।
Licensed under cc by-sa 3.0 with attribution required.